Principles for safer space

These principles have been drawn up together with library customers.

Non-discrimination

Everyone has the right to be at the library. Idle hanging out is allowed, even encouraged. Racism and discrimination have no place at the library. Remember this when interacting with others.

Respect

Always take other people into consideration. Everyone has the right to visit the library unharassed. For any larger gatherings, please reserve one of the bookable work facilities.

Comfort and well-being

Oodi is our common living room. Everyone should respect the comfort and well-being of others. Behave with this in mind. We will take action against any undesired behaviour.

Promise

Our staff are here for you. It is our job to make sure that Oodi is a safe place for everyone – tell us if you are worried about something.
